Job Posting Title
Technical Artist
Summary• The successful candidate will contribute meaningfully while gaining exposure to all facets of Aristocrat's global business. You will meet great people and build a foundational understanding of the vast, complex, regulated environment in which we thrive.• As a Technical Artist you will be individually contributing for creating Aristocrat games for landbased casinos.• This role requires in depth knowledge of art development technologies and platforms and demands skill in optimization and design efficiency in a multi-platform environment.• This role requires your participation in a work environment that encourages quality output, high productivity and teamwork.• Your management of and contribution to the directives of this role will allow the company to be a high performance environment and deliver a robust and exciting gaming experience to our customers.
What you'll do

  • Participate in the full game art development lifecycle of our products.
  • Create new games as well as modify existing legacy games ensuring the production of quality products to specified standards as defined by the requirement.
  • Produce project and task estimates, schedules and complete projects on time and within budget.
  • Provide assistance to software engineers / testers and support personnel as needed to identify problems with game software.
  • Provide feedback regarding art considerations and usability issues concerning game software specifications and implementation.
  • Conduct Game Analysis including requirements assessment and art reviews.
  • Communicate with Software Engineers, management, team leads, and other technical artists.
  • Perform essential functions of art development by utilizing industry standard tools and equipment.
  • Encourage the artistic development of artists on staff through training and mentorship.
  • Ensuring content is correctly implemented and complies with technical constraints required for optimal in-game performance
  • All other duties as assigned


What we're looking for

  • Must have at least five years professional art development experience.
  • Strong working knowledge of the standard art development tools like Adobe CS Suite - Photoshop, Illustrator & After effects, 3DS Max / VRay, Perforce.
  • Bachelor's / Master's degree in Fine Arts or related field, or equivalent work experience
  • Excellent oral and written communication skills, effective inter-personal skills and the ability to interact professionally with a diverse group of clients and staff.
  • Strong ability to take visual concepts and produce required art.
  • Broad working knowledge of technical issues in graphics, such as rendering, performance, streaming and memory management
  • Extensive knowledge of platform constraints, understanding of software tools, and graphic production process.
  • Able to give effective critiques and also take feedback & criticism.
  • Ability to multi-task.
